Thee Marloes – “Midnight Hotline”

Hailing from Surabaya, this Indonesian trio got their start when guitarist Sinatrya Dharaka met drummer Tommy Satwick in high school and started gigging across South-East Asia. Joined by singer Natassya Sianturi in 2019, they blend elements of their local culture and music with soul, jazz and pop. Influenced by The Jackson 5, Norah Jones and Erykah Badu, they debuted with “Love Potion” in 2021.

Telling tales of a late night love affair that leaves a person desiring more, their new single binds classic soul and retro jazz into an infectious earworm. With a sweeping rhythm, red-hot horns and fresh guitar riffs laying down a jazzy tune, it’s the sensuous warmth of the honeyed, soul-infused vocals that take your ears on a rousing musical journey through the excitement of after-hours romance.

Aaron Taylor – “Have A Nice Day”

Born and raised in London, this British Neo-Soul singer and songwriter found his voice singing in church. Initially learning music by ear, he wrote his first song aged 14 and went on to study music at Goldsmiths. Since then he’s amassed over 10 million streams on Spotify and featured on an Apple Watch ad. Inspired by Stevie Wonder, D’Angelo and Donny Hathaway, he debuted with “Still Life” in 2016.

Oozing with positive vibes to encourage the listener to seize the day, even when things are tough, his new single is a delicious brew of neo-soul sweetness and classic R&B nectar. Taken from his EP “HAVE A NICE DAY!” and with a plush upbeat rhythm and sanguine synths creating a full-bodied, ear-stroking melodic sunshine, it’s his multi-layered, soul-dripping vocals that brighten every note.
